The Reds Devils are reportedly ready to offer the 19-year-old a staggering £236,000-per-week deal to pip Barcelona to the signing of the Ajax captain
Manchester United are ready to offer Ajax captain Matthijs de Ligt a whopping £236,000-per-week deal to stave off interest from Barcelona, according to reports.
The Catalan giants are reportedly the frontrunners to land the 19-year-old, who starred as the Dutch giants reached the Champions League semi-finals this season.
However, according to Spanish publication Sport, United are ready to fight off that interest by offering the talented youngster a contract worth £12.3million-a-year.
United boss Ole Gunnar Solskjaer is desperate to bolster his defensive ranks after a miserable season for the Red Devils, and views De Ligt as the ideal man to give his side a much-needed boost.
This latest development comes after it emerged that discussions between Barcelona and De Ligt had hit a stumbling block.
Barca met with De Ligt and his world renowned agent Mino Raiola last month, where they reportedly agreed a deal which satisfied all parties.
However, Sport claim that the Ajax man is having second thoughts over the move, and is demanding a better financial package than is currently on the table.
Bayern Munich and Juventus are among the other side mooted with an interest in De Ligt, whose preferred move is believed to be the Nou Camp.
However, with negotiations over a transfer now hitting a sticking point, United are now in pole position to hijack that deal and pull off, what would be, one of the most impressive signings of the 2019 summer transfer window.
